Lady Bears head coach Amaka Agugua-Hamilton thought her team had a lot of basketball left to play as she sat on a bus headed back to Springfield, although the Missouri Valley Conference Tournament had just been canceled.
The conference tournament didn't matter too much, she thought. Her team was 26-4, nationally ranked and was a lock to qualify for the NCAA Tournament — which would announce its field a few days later.
Their story wasn't done, she thought. More would be written about the Lady Bears who had beaten Drake magically at the buzzer, came back from down 20 to beat Oklahoma and came away with many unforgettable moments throughout the season.
